Taking said structure, it has the beneficial effects that: this utility model has dual heat accumulation function, utilizes supplied electricity rate
Difference, when powering low ebb, opens electric boiler and the water of tank is heated, is incubated, is stored;When powering peak and electricity consumption at ordinary times, close
Closing electric boiler, open plate type heat exchanger heat supply, heated by the water of tank, this utility model greatly reduces heating system and runs into
This, and when electric boiler or plate type heat exchanger fault, it is possible to use another device, hold over system can be made normally to transport
OK.
